Package: alsa-base
Version: 1.0.8-7
Severity: normal

After launching alsaconf all is good, but when the system restart snd_usb_audio
is launched by hotplug and the sound system doesn't works (due to snd_via82xx ?)
Here are my sound modules:
# lsmod|grep snd
snd_seq_oss            34368  0
snd_seq_midi            8608  0
snd_seq_midi_event      7936  2 snd_seq_oss,snd_seq_midi
snd_seq                53648  5
snd_seq_oss,snd_seq_midi,snd_seq_midi_event
snd_via82xx            29604  0
snd_ac97_codec         69508  1 snd_via82xx
snd_pcm_oss            54376  0
snd_mixer_oss          19904  1 snd_pcm_oss
snd_pcm                97480  2 snd_via82xx,snd_pcm_oss
snd_timer              25540  2 snd_seq,snd_pcm
snd_page_alloc         11720  2 snd_via82xx,snd_pcm
gameport                4736  1 snd_via82xx
snd_mpu401_uart         8000  1 snd_via82xx
snd_rawmidi            25316  2 snd_seq_midi,snd_mpu401_uart
snd_seq_device          8264  3 snd_seq_oss,snd_seq_midi,snd_rawmidi
snd                    57380  13 snd_seq_oss,snd_seq_midi,snd_seq_midi_event,
  snd_seq,snd_via82xx,snd_ac97_codec,snd_pcm_oss,snd_mixer_oss,snd_pcm,
  snd_timer,snd_mpu401_uart,snd_rawmidi,snd_seq_device
soundcore              10400  1 snd

I've created a file named /etc/hotplug/blacklist.d/my containing snd_usb_audio and all is good.
